Adware, often dismissed as a low-priority threat in mobile security, has evolved into a sophisticated attack vector capable of compromising user privacy, draining resources, and facilitating data exfiltration. This paper presents a novel, behavior-based approach to detecting adware attacks on mobile phones, addressing the growing challenge of aggressive ad libraries, click fraud, and covert data transmission. Our methodology integrates both static and dynamic feature extraction, focusing on permission overuse, sensitive API call patterns, and behavioral anomalies such as excessive CPU usage, battery drain, and ad network interactions. We employ a Random Forest classifier optimized for mobile deployment, achieving a detection accuracy of 96.12% and an AUC-ROC score of 0.9914. Explainability techniques, including SHAP analysis, provide transparent insights into model decisions, highlighting key features like READ PHONE STATE and RECEIVE BOOT COMPLETED as primary indicators. The proposed system, with its lightweight architecture (1.7 MB) and low false positive rate (1.42%), offers practical applications for enterprise mobile device management, app store review automation, and end-user security tools. Future directions include incorporating network traffic analysis and adaptive learning to counter advanced adware evasion techniques.

In today's digital world, social media plays a big role in shaping how people think and shop especially among young users. This study looks at how Instagram and Facebook affect online buying behaviour among the youth of Shillong, Meghalaya. Shillong is a unique city where modern life and traditional culture come together. As internet use grows in North-East India, social media is becoming more than just a place to chat - it's now a powerful tool that encourages people to shop online. The study uses both surveys and interviews to gather data from young people aged 18 to 30, including students and working professionals. The results show that well-designed posts, recommendations from friends, and promotions by influencers strongly influence buying decisions. Instagram has a greater impact than Facebook because of its focus on images and interactive features. Another key finding is that many young people trust local influencers and their friends more than big advertisements. Their buying choices also differ based on gender, comfort with technology, and the type of products - like clothes, cosmetics, or gadgets. The study also finds that eye-catching posts, limited-time deals, and seeing others like or comment on a product create a strong desire to buy. This effect becomes stronger because social media shows users content they are most likely to respond to. This research adds a local, youth-focused view to the study of online shopping. It suggests that brands should adjust their digital marketing to fit the needs and culture of young people in smaller cities like Shillong.

Soil serves as a fundamental component of terrestrial ecosystems and a primary medium for agricultural production. It acts as a reservoir of water and nutrients, making its physical and chemical properties vital to crop growth and yield. Among these, soil texture and structure are paramount in determining how water is retained and distributed within the soil matrix. Soil texture refers to the relative proportions of sand, silt, and clay particles, while soil structure pertains to the arrangement of these particles into aggregates or peds. These physical attributes influence porosity, permeability, aeration, root development, microbial activity, and ultimately, crop performance. This review paper critically evaluates how soil texture and structure interact to influence water retention and crop productivity. Drawing upon various scientific studies, it explores the fundamental principles governing soil-water interactions, the classification and significance of different soil types, and how management practices and organic amendments can enhance soil water dynamics. Furthermore, this paper examines the role of emerging technologies like remote sensing, artificial intelligence (AI), and geographic information systems (GIS) in improving water use efficiency in agriculture. The paper also highlights the importance of tailored soil management for specific crops like wheat, rice, and maize, based on their water requirements and root behavior. The review considers the implications of climate change, particularly shifts in rainfall patterns, increased evapotranspiration, and prolonged droughts, on soil-water relationships. Finally, it identifies gaps in current research and suggests future directions for developing sustainable soil and water management strategies that support long-term agricultural productivity. Integrating multidisciplinary approaches and ensuring knowledge dissemination among farmers and policymakers will be key to maintaining soil health and ensuring food security under evolving environmental conditions.

The safe and uninterrupted administration of intravenous (IV) fluids and medications is critical in modern healthcare. Smart infusion pumps have emerged as a technological solution to monitor and automate this process, yet their reliability and ability to predict infusion longevity and detect failures remain pressing challenges. This review paper evaluates current research focused on analyzing smart pump event logs and the integration of machine learning algorithms to enhance the prediction and prevention of infusion-related failures. Drawing from over 15 recent and relevant studies, we compare supervised, unsupervised, and deep learning approaches across metrics such as failure detection accuracy, infusion longevity prediction, and early warning timeframes. Our analysis indicates that techniques like LSTM-Kalman filtering and unsupervised anomaly detection have outperformed traditional threshold-based alerts by up to 35% in predictive accuracy. Despite technological advancements, issues such as alarm fatigue, interoperability, and cybersecurity risks remain under-addressed. This paper concludes by identifying critical gaps and offering directions for future research to ensure safer, more intelligent IV infusion systems. The safe, continuous administration of intravenous (IV) fluids and medications is foundational to patient care in hospitals, intensive care units, and emergency settings. Any disruption in infusion delivery--due to pump failure, occlusions, or device misconfiguration--can result in adverse patient outcomes. To address these concerns, smart infusion pumps have become widely adopted for their programmable safety features, event logging capabilities, and ability to provide real-time feedback. However, their predictive reliability remains a significant challenge. This review synthesizes current research focused on leveraging machine learning (ML) and artificial intelligence (AI) techniques to analyze smart pump data logs for early detection and prevention of infusion failures.

This paper presents the development of an overcurrent protection circuit for electric vehicle (EV) charging stations. The main objective is to ensure safe and efficient charging while preventing battery damage due to excessive current. The system utilizes an ESP32 microcontroller interfaced with an ACS712 current sensor to enable real-time current monitoring. When an overcurrent condition is detected, the ESP32 instantly disconnects the power using a 5V relay. A 16x2 LCD is used to notify users of current values and fault states. Experimental validation under simulated overcurrent confirms that the system responds effectively, contributing to improved battery safety and operational reliability.

AI and automation are transforming the way Human Resource departments operate. From recruitment to performance management, AI tools are being used to streamline processes, save time, and reduce human error. But while the benefits are real, there are also concerns -- bias in AI algorithms, job displacement, loss of the "human touch," and privacy risks. "While AI and automation offer powerful tools to optimize HR processes, their true impact depends on how responsibly and ethically they are implemented -- making them both a friend and potential foe." The rapid advancement of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and automation technologies is reshaping the landscape of Human Resource Management (HRM), raising critical questions about their role as either enablers or disruptors. This study explores the dualistic nature of AI and automation in HRM by examining their potential to enhance efficiency, decision-making, and employee engagement, while also highlighting the ethical, social, and organizational challenges they introduce. From AI-powered recruitment and performance analytics to automated employee support systems, the paper investigates how these technologies can serve as powerful allies in optimizing HR functions. However, it also critically evaluates the risks of bias, job displacement, and loss of human touch in employee relations. By drawing on recent research, case studies, and expert insights, the paper provides a balanced perspective on whether AI and automation are friends or foes to HRM, ultimately offering recommendations for strategic integration that prioritizes both innovation and human values.
